> In 2011, several sections about an issue with SLC and MLC NAND flashes of
> that time were added. The problem was referred to as "unstable bits" issue
> throughout the documentation and the FAQ.
>
> As of writing, the issue could not be reproduced with modern NADN flashes
^ NAND
> for several years and the section on the web site actually caused some
> confusion, with some users of MTD/UBI/UBIFS attributing actual bugs to the
> unstable bits issue instead of reporting on the mailing list.
>
> To avoid future confusion, this patch removes the section about the issue
> and all references to it.
